The Wiz – Set Design for the Musical

the-wiz-musical-set-design1

How cool is this?!

It’s a set design for the musical THE WIZ, performed at West Haven High School in West Haven, CT, USA.

The director was Margi Maher and the set designer was Sean Maher.

Sean took inspiration for his beautiful set design from my painting, Shiny Happy Landscape.  I absolutely love seeing the way interpreted and adapted the artwork to suit their set design needs.  I think they did a great job – their set looks so whimsical and fun!  A wonderful backdrop for such an enchanting tale.  The actors and actress look wonderful with their costumes!

The set design has been entered into a national competition, so we’re wishing them the best of luck!
